What could be better than a nap to slow the frantic course of our pressure-filled lives, dominated by the cult of performance and the need to constantly outdo ourselves? What could be better, in our anxiety-inducing world, than cocooning yourself by falling discreetly asleep on the couch or in a hammock? “One ought not attempt to ‘force’ nature,” Epicurus said long ago. So let’s not challenge the philosophers, let’s learn to suspend time instead.
Napping is a lifestyle, one that respects our natural rhythm and nurtures the best of what we have to offer. If he hadn’t taken a nap in the shade of an apple tree, would Newton have discovered the law of gravity? This book is a wisdom-filled collection that reminds us to listen to the life lessons dispensed by nature and invites us to slow the maddening tempo of our lives down.
